Output 999a42001e665b8fc4ca30a4d24daaae0ebfdec5cba4dfae2c2c7d125758bad3:9

value
1762830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f2f464a205d5fb2d8667b12c450209ba8d9da8 OP_EQUAL
address
39FcP4Qkncpv19rPz1ShHvbSpg1MkL8QZB
transaction
999a42001e665b8fc4ca30a4d24daaae0ebfdec5cba4dfae2c2c7d125758bad3
spent
true